Diagnozyng Magnesium Deficiency in Clinical Practice
Despite magnesium 's importance, department is often underdiagnosed. Serum magnesium levels are te mest common used tect, but t they melt only about 1% of total body magnesium and may not reflect intracellular store. A normal serum range (0.75- 0.95 mmol / L) does not rule out departency. More sensitivy tests included de red blood cell (RBC) magnesiume, thee magnesium loaat tess (retenotin teste, and ionese mages.

Dietary Sources of Magnesium
Foods rich in magnesium include:
- Zielone liście (szpinak, kale, śliwa Swiss)
- Orzechy i nasiona (migdały, kasze, nasiona dyni, nasiona chia)
- Ziarna korzeniowe (kwinoa, brązowe ryce, owsa, korzen pospolity)
- Legumy (cykoria warzywna, cykoria warzywna, soczewica, edamame)
- Fatty fish (salmon, mackerel, halibut, tuna)
- Awokados andbananas
- Dark chocolate (at leaszt 70% cocoa, about 64 mg per ounce)
A well-balanced diet can provide 300- 400 mg of magnesium per day, meeting thee Recommended Dietary Allowance (RDA) for most dilterts (320 mg for women, 420 mg for men). However, due to increase urinary loses in diabetes, patients often require higher intake to maintain considerate store.

Interakcje z lekami
Magnesium can interfere with the absorption of certain medications:
- Xi1; Xi1; FLT: 0 X3; Xi3; Antibiotics: Xi1; Xi1; FLT: 1 XI3; Xi3; Tetracykliny (doksycyklina, minocyklina) i fluorochinolony (ciprofloksacyna, lewofloksacyna) bind tu magnesium, reducing their effectivenes. Take magnesium at leaste 2 hours s before or 4- 6 hours after these actics.

- BL1; XI1; FLT: 0 X3; XI3; Diuretics: XI1; XI1; FLT: 1 XI3; XI3; Loop and thiazide diuretics increase urinary magnesium loss, potentially hieribating deduency. Conversely, potassium- sparing diuretics may increage magnesium retention.
- Xi1; Xi1; FLT: 0 XI3; XI3; Proton Pump Inhibitors (PPIs): Xi1; XI1; FLT: 1 XI3; XI3; XI3; Long- term use of PPIs (omeprazole, pantoprazole) can reduce magnesium absorption, exering the need for supplementation.
- Xi1; Xi1; FLT: 0 Xi3; Xi3; Muscle Relaxants: Xi1; FLT: 1 Xi3; Xi3; Magnesium may potentiate thee effects of neuromyopathic agents, leading to excessive weakness.
